North Carolina water feature traced as source of fatal brain-eating amoeba death in teen

A community center water feature in North Carolina has been identified as the likely source of a fatal brain-eating amoeba infection that killed a teenager. Health officials confirmed that the tragic incident is linked to the water attraction, prompting public health concerns and investigations into the specific location. While rare, infections caused by this organism are extremely dangerous and often lead to severe medical outcomes. Officials continue to monitor the situation closely and have mapped out regional cases to understand where infections are most commonly found across the country. Local authorities are urging residents to remain cautious when swimming or using untreated water features, especially during warmer months when these organisms thrive in natural and man-made water bodies.
